Summary:
The 25413 zip code area in West Virginia is home to two elementary schools - Bunker Hill Elementary and Mill Creek Intermediate School. Both schools are part of the Berkeley County Schools district, which is ranked 37th out of 55 districts in the state.
Based on the available data, Bunker Hill Elementary appears to be the stronger-performing school in this set. It outperforms Mill Creek Intermediate School and the Berkeley County Schools district average on 3rd grade math and English language arts assessments. In the 2024-2025 school year, 53.3% of 3rd graders at Bunker Hill Elementary were proficient or better in math, compared to 50.4% at Mill Creek Intermediate and the 49.1% district average.
Additionally, Bunker Hill Elementary had a higher per-student spending of $13,074 in 2018-2019, compared to $11,549 at Mill Creek Intermediate School. Bunker Hill Elementary also had a higher student-teacher ratio of 14.5 in 2023-2024, compared to 12.9 at Mill Creek Intermediate. While Mill Creek Intermediate School's test scores are generally lower than Bunker Hill Elementary's, they are still close to or above the Berkeley County Schools district averages, suggesting the school is performing at a level consistent with the broader district.
